Singer Anitta, 31, called the national press for a press conference this Tuesday (20), at the Rio Art Museum, when she will announce her partnership with a sandal brand. After the conversation with journalists, she will host a funk dance party with the participation of guests such as L7NNON and Tasha and Tracie. Folha was banned from the event.
The request for accreditation for coverage was made on Wednesday (14). Response from BPMCom, the agency that handles the artist’s communications: “We do not accredit Folha or F5 for Anitta’s events or press conferences”. The reason for the veto was not given, which, according to her advisors, came directly from the singer.
In April, Anitta, through her press office, blocked a Folha reporter from participating in a press conference to promote her new album, “Funk Generation”. The justification given at the time was that the journalist in question had asked a question that bothered her on another occasion, in January.
In the interview, the artist discussed her career, her political positions and was irritated by a question involving Ludmilla, who would perform in April at Coachella 2024. The event is considered the most important music festival in the United States, and Anitta had performed there in 2022. The question referred to the participation of Brazilians in the event and the entry of funk into the foreign market.
THE F5 asked the press office for a formal statement on the decision to bar the website’s journalist from the event on Tuesday. “You can say that the accreditation was not authorized.” Folha, according to what the report found, was the only outlet to be banned from the event.
